Key Features
- Performance boost: ~2–3× higher CPU performance over Raspberry Pi 4, thanks to architectural improvements and higher clock speed.
- RAM: 2GB LPDDR4X SDRAM — enough for lighter projects, headless servers, and general GPIO/electronics work.
- Enhanced I/O & bandwidth: The RP1 “south-bridge” I/O controller improves USB, SD card, and peripheral data throughput.
- Expanded storage options: PCIe x1 interface allows fast NVMe SSD storage via adapters or HATs.
- Dual 4K displays: Supports two simultaneous 4K displays at 60Hz.
- Real-time clock (RTC): On-board RTC (requires external battery) for timekeeping when powered off.
- Future-proof: Production guaranteed until at least 2036.

Is 2GB Enough for You?
- ✅ Good for: GPIO/electronics projects, headless servers, learning/education, lightweight desktop use, retro gaming emulation
- ⚠️ Consider more RAM if: you plan to run multiple containers, heavy multitasking, or memory-intensive AI/ML workloads — see our Raspberry Pi 5 8GB listing instead
Considerations & Best Practices
- Cooling: Active cooling (fan or heatsink) is strongly recommended under load — see our Pi 5 active cooler.
- Power supply: Use a stable 5V/5A USB-C supply — see our Raspberry Pi 5 27W Power Supply.
- Compatibility: Most Pi 4 cases and cables do not fit the Pi 5 — check our Pi 5 compatible accessories.
- Software: Use the latest Raspberry Pi OS (Bookworm or newer).
